prices on 2 models— the peculiarity of radial machines lies in the movable spindle: it can be moved along the console, and the console itself can be rotated around the support column. It is in this way that the drill is guided to the point needed for drilling; while the workpiece lies motionless. This way of working is extremely convenient for working with heavy parts: moving the spindle to the desired position is much easier than moving a massive workpiece back and forth. Radial machines are quite advanced equipment designed mainly for industrial applications.
